Serves meat, vegan options available. Indonesian and Suriname restaurant with a few vegan choices, ask servers. Sample dishes include soup, roti, noodles, rice and curry dishes. Open Tue-Sun 5:00pm-10:00pm, Thu-Sun 12:00pm-3:00pm. Closed Mon.

Our favorite when we visited Aruba in February 2020. We both ate in and got carry out. Staff was able to point out what was vegan. A number of things can be vegan with some changes, so don't hesitate to ask what the vegan options are. I loved the veg roti and the veg bami (noodles- ask for it without egg to make it vegan). On the appetizer menu the bara is vegan. We went once and they were out, but they did have veg samosas (which I don't think are on the menu).

We had a great dinner tonight while visiting Aruba. The food is Indonesian with a twist perhaps because of the Surinamese. The menu has vegetarian options but the staff is friendly and pointed out the vegan options ( appetizer spicy dumpling), or that can be made vegan; there is tasty gado-gado, nice curried potatoes and mild cabbage with the roti, we also had veggie noodles with tofu. Yum! Also not busy if you go early, we went at 5pm which is opening time. Parking can be tricky as they only seem to have a couple of spaces in front of the restaurant. Worth eating here!
